Celebrating Each Other
When Khloe and Landon first came to tour Ramble Creek, it was clear they were head over heels for each other — and pretty quickly, for the venue too. Khloe says they came the first time just to look, thinking it might be a stretch. They came back a second time, worked through the details, and found a way to make it happen. In her words: "God provided and we got to spend the best day of our lives there."
Their story started young. They met working at Plato's Closet — she was 17, he was 19. Khloe will admit she was initially annoyed by Landon's persistence. He, on the other hand, knew pretty quickly she was the one. He threw a big birthday party for her 18th and even learned a song on the piano. Her response? She was suspicious. Anyone that thoughtful had to be hiding something. She eventually agreed to date him anyway, and nine months later — on Christmas — Landon organized a scavenger hunt through all the places that mattered to them in Johnson City, ending with a proposal in front of family and friends. She said yes without a second of doubt.
They planned their wedding a year and a half out, timing it so Landon would be nearly finished with school before the big day. Then came the curveball.
Landon had worked hard enough to graduate a semester early — a real accomplishment — and his graduation was scheduled for two days before the wedding. Then his university moved the date to the same Saturday. He didn't say much about it, but everyone could tell he was heartbroken about missing the chance to walk.
Khloe had other plans.
"I figured if he was supposed to graduate on our wedding day, he would," she said. "So instead of a sparkler exit, I planned a graduation exit for him. He definitely wasn't expecting it at all. I almost didn't do it because I thought it might be silly, but I'm so glad I did. He loved it."
It was one of those moments that makes a wedding day something beyond just a wedding day.
The kind of love and support between these two — the kind where you pay attention to what matters to the other person and quietly do something about it — is exactly what we love to witness here. When we asked Khloe what her favorite part of their relationship is, she said: "I have no way of describing it other than that it's perfect. Our personalities complement each other so well. We have all of the same goals and interests, and we share a selfless, unconditional love that I don't see in very many people."
